Covering part of Cook County, Illinois, ZIP Code 60624 has about 35,711 residents. At $32,607, its median household income sits below Cook County's $81,797.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 60624's population grew 2.3% from 34,892 to 35,711, while its median gross rent rose 21.1% from $951 to $1,152.

The typical home was built around 1941. 36.1% of residents live below the poverty line.
